Floods in Poland. Opole power plant launches defense plan, PGE: The facility is safe
Poland's third largest coal-fired power plant is gearing up for big water. It is true that a decision was made to launch a plan to protect the power plant against the effects of floods, but the owner of the facility in Opole, Polska Grupa Energetyczna, does not see any threats to the continuity of operation of the facility.
